يناير في Servo: التحميلات المسبقة، والأشكال الأفضل، وتصميم التفاصيل، والمزيد
استكشف تحديثات Servos لشهر يناير بما في ذلك التحميل المسبق للموارد والنماذج الأفضل وتصميم عناصر التفاصيل. تعرف على كيفية تأثير تقدم محرك المتصفح على أدوات عملك.
Mewayz Team
Editorial Team
سأكتب المقال بناءً على ما أعرفه عن تطوير Servo والموضوعات المذكورة - التحميل المسبق للموارد، وتحسينات النموذج، و"تصميم العناصر"، والتقدم الأوسع لمحرك الويب. اسمحوا لي أن صياغة هذا الآن.
الثورة الهادئة التي تحدث داخل محرك المتصفح الخاص بك
في كل مرة تنقر فيها على رابط، أو ترسل نموذجًا، أو توسع قسمًا قابلاً للطي على موقع ويب، يقوم برنامج معقد بشكل مذهل بتنسيق هذه التجربة بالمللي ثانية. تعد محركات المتصفح — قلب العرض لمتصفحات Chrome وFirefox وSafari والمنافسين الناشئين مثل Servo — من بين أكثر مشاريع البرامج تعقيدًا على الإطلاق. ومع ذلك، نادراً ما تتصدر تقارير التقدم الشهرية عناوين الأخبار. وهذا خطأ. إن التحسينات الإضافية التي تحدث داخل هذه المحركات تحدد بشكل مباشر مدى سرعة تحميل أدوات عملك، ومدى موثوقية نماذجك في التقاط بيانات العملاء، ومدى صقل تطبيقات الويب الخاصة بك. بالنسبة لمنصات مثل Mewayz التي تقدم 207 وحدة من خلال المتصفح - بدءًا من لوحات معلومات CRM وحتى سير عمل الفواتير - يُترجم كل تحسين على مستوى المحرك إلى تجربة أفضل لأكثر من 138000 مستخدم حول العالم.
التحميل المسبق للموارد: ما أهمية المللي ثانية لبرامج الأعمال
يعد التحميل المسبق للموارد إحدى ميزات المتصفح الموجودة تحت الرادار والتي تفوق وزنها بكثير. المفهوم واضح ومباشر: باستخدام علامات ، يمكن للمطورين إخبار المتصفح ببدء جلب الأصول المهمة - الخطوط، وأوراق الأنماط، والبرامج النصية، والصور - قبل أن يكتشفها المحلل اللغوي بشكل طبيعي في HTML. عندما يقوم محرك المتصفح بتحسين تنفيذ التحميل المسبق، يصبح كل تطبيق ويب مبني على معايير حديثة أسرع دون تغيير سطر واحد من رمز التطبيق.
يعد عمل Servo على دعم التحميل المسبق مهمًا لأنه يوضح كيف يمكن لمحرك مستقل قائم على الصدأ أن يتجاوز حدود الامتثال للمواصفات. تعني المعالجة الصحيحة للتحميل المسبق أنه عندما يفتح المستخدم لوحة معلومات معقدة - على سبيل المثال، نظرة عامة على كشوف المرتبات تحتوي على المخططات وبطاقات الموظفين وأزرار التصدير - يمكن للمتصفح أن يبدأ في جلب مكتبة المخططات وملفات الخطوط لحظة وصول HTML الأولي، بدلاً من الانتظار حتى يواجه تلك الموارد في عمق شجرة المستندات. والنتيجة هي عدد أقل من الشاشات الفارغة، وتغييرات أقل في التخطيط، وإحساس أكثر سرعة بشكل ملحوظ.
بالنسبة لمنصات SaaS التي تخدم واجهات كثيفة وغنية بالوحدات، فإن تحسينات التحميل المسبق ليست أكاديمية. وجدت دراسة أجراها فريق أداء الويب من Google في عام 2023 أن تقليل 100 مللي ثانية من أكبر رسم محتوى يرتبط بزيادة بنسبة 0.7% في معدلات التحويل لمواقع التجارة الإلكترونية. تشهد منصات الأعمال مكاسب مماثلة: أوقات التحميل الأسرع تعني عددًا أقل من الجلسات المهجورة، والمزيد من الفواتير المكتملة، وتفاعلًا أكبر مع تقارير التحليلات.
نماذج أفضل: العمود الفقري لكل سير عمل تجاري
💡 هل تعلم؟
Mewayz تحل محل 8+ أدوات أعمال في منصة واحدة
CRM · الفواتير · الموارد البشرية · المشاريع · الحجوزات · التجارة الإلكترونية · نقطة البيع · التحليلات. خطة مجانية للأبد متاحة.
ابدأ مجانًا →إذا كان التحميل المسبق يتعلق بالسرعة، فإن تحسينات النموذج تتعلق بالصحة وسهولة الاستخدام. تظل نماذج HTML هي الآلية الأساسية التي يتفاعل من خلالها المستخدمون مع برامج الأعمال - إنشاء جهات الاتصال، وإرسال الفواتير، وجدولة المواعيد، وإدخال بيانات الرواتب. كل حالة حافة يتعامل معها محرك المتصفح بأمان أكبر تعني عددًا أقل من المستخدمين المحبطين وبطاقات دعم أقل لمطور التطبيق.
تمتد التحسينات في معالجة النماذج عادةً إلى عدة مجالات: عرض أفضل لرسائل التحقق من الصحة، ومعالجة أكثر دقة لسمات formaction وformmethod على أزرار الإرسال، وتحسين إمكانية الوصول لقارئات الشاشة التي تتنقل في عناصر التحكم في النموذج، والمحاذاة الأكثر إحكامًا مع HTML Living Standard لحالات الحافة مثل النماذج المتداخلة أو المدخلات المدرجة ديناميكيًا. إن التقدم الذي أحرزته شركة Servo في هذه المجالات جدير بالملاحظة بشكل خاص لأنه يؤكد أن المحرك الأحدث والآمن للذاكرة يمكنه تحقيق التكافؤ مع التطبيقات القديمة في Blink وGecko.
فكر في سيناريو واقعي داخل منصة مثل Mewayz: يقوم المستخدم بملء نموذج تأهيل الموظف متعدد الخطوات الذي يشمل التفاصيل الشخصية والمعلومات الضريبية وتسجيل المزايا. إذا أساء محرك المتصفح معالجة السمة المطلوبة في حقل مرئي مشروط، أو فشل في p
Frequently Asked Questions
What is Servo and why is it important?
Servo is an open-source, high-performance browser engine being developed by a community originally started by Mozilla. It's important because it's built with modern safety and parallelism in mind, using the Rust programming language. Its advancements in areas like preloading and form rendering often influence other major browsers, pushing the entire web forward. Building complex web applications is easier with frameworks like Mewayz, which offers 207 modules to streamline development.
How does resource preloading improve web browsing?
Resource preloading allows a browser to start fetching critical resources, like images or scripts, before it's certain they are needed. This reduces wait times and makes pages feel faster and more responsive. For developers using platforms like Mewayz ($19/mo), optimizing preloads ensures the rich components from its extensive module library load instantly for end-users.
What kind of form enhancements are being made?
Modern browser engines are improving how they handle web forms, leading to better user interaction and accessibility. This includes more consistent styling of input fields, better validation feedback, and smoother performance. These improvements mean that forms built with tools, whether from scratch or using Mewayz modules, will behave more reliably across different browsers.
Why is proper `` element styling significant?
The `
Streamline Your Business with Mewayz
Mewayz brings 207 business modules into one platform — CRM, invoicing, project management, and more. Join 138,000+ users who simplified their workflow.
Start Free Today →Related Posts
جرب Mewayz مجانًا
منصة شاملة لإدارة العلاقات والعملاء، والفواتير، والمشاريع، والموارد البشرية، والمزيد. لا حاجة لبطاقة ائتمان.
الحصول على المزيد من المقالات مثل هذا
نصائح الأعمال الأسبوعية وتحديثات المنتج. مجانا إلى الأبد.
لقد اشتركت!
ابدأ في إدارة عملك بشكل أكثر ذكاءً اليوم.
انضم إلى 30,000+ شركة. خطة مجانية للأبد · لا حاجة لبطاقة ائتمان.
هل أنت مستعد لوضع هذا موضع التنفيذ؟
انضم إلى 30,000+ شركة تستخدم ميويز. خطة مجانية دائمًا — لا حاجة لبطاقة ائتمان.
ابدأ التجربة المجانية →مقالات ذات صلة
Hacker News
الأجزاء الداخلية لـ Emacs: تفكيك Lisp_Object في لغة C (الجزء الثاني)
Mar 8, 2026
Hacker News
Show HN: شيء غريب يكتشف نبضك من فيديو المتصفح
Mar 8, 2026
Hacker News
الخيال العلمي يموت. تحيا ما بعد الخيال العلمي؟
Mar 8, 2026
Hacker News
معايير Cloud VM 2026: الأداء/السعر لـ 44 نوعًا من الأجهزة الافتراضية عبر 7 موفري خدمات
Mar 8, 2026
Hacker News
الترامبولين نيكس مع إغلاق عام
Mar 8, 2026
Hacker News
البرمجة الفوقية لقالب C++ بأسلوب Lisp
Mar 8, 2026
هل أنت مستعد لاتخاذ إجراء؟
ابدأ تجربة Mewayz المجانية اليوم
منصة أعمال شاملة. لا حاجة لبطاقة ائتمان.
ابدأ مجانًا →تجربة مجانية 14 يومًا · لا توجد بطاقة ائتمان · إلغاء في أي وقت